    Abstract: A device cold plasma sterilization includes a housing, a base, a conveying assembly, a plurality of core modules, a transformer, a control cabinet, a distribution box, a shielding door, and a controller. The housing is disposed on the base. The plurality of core modules is disposed in the housing along a moving direction of the conveying assembly and are spaced apart from each other. The plurality of core modules each include a plurality of electrode assemblies spaced from one another by equal distance and arranged in a row. The transformer, the control cabinet, and the distribution box are disposed in a lower part of the base and are connected to the plurality of electrode assemblies. The conveying assembly is disposed in a middle part of the base. The base includes an inlet for entry and an outlet for exit of a package to be sterilized.

    Abstract: The present disclosure relates to, inter alia, a method of quantitating an amount of an antibody molecule from a mixture comprising two or more antibody molecules, comprising separating each of the two or more antibody molecules from the mixture by hydrophobic interaction chromatography high performance liquid chromatography (HIC-HPLC) and quantitating an amount of each antibody molecule, wherein the molecular weight of each antibody molecule is within 15 kDa of any other antibody molecule in the mixture and either each antibody molecule is different from another antibody molecule in the mixture by more than about 0.25 unit on the Kyte & Doolittle hydropathy scale or each of the antibody molecules when run alone on HIC-HPLC elutes at distinct run time with little overlap from the other antibody molecules in the mixture, or both.

    Abstract: Methods, apparatus and systems for detecting collision are provided. In one aspect, a method includes: obtaining a first model by performing modelling based on an exterior shape of a first component in the target system, the first component being a movable component, obtaining a second model by performing modelling based on an exterior shape of a second component in the target system, the second component being different from the first component, determining a spatial position of the first model and a spatial position of the second model according to a movement process of the first component at each of detection timings, and for each of the detection timings, determining whether the first component collides with the second component according to the spatial position of the first model, the spatial position of the second model, and a collision condition.

    Abstract: The present disclosure provides an electrode assembly and a secondary battery. The electrode assembly includes a first electrode plate, a second electrode plate and a separator. The first electrode plate, the second electrode plate and the separator are wound to a flat structure, and the flat structure comprises a main region and corner regions, the corner regions are provided at two ends of the main region along a width direction of the main region. The first electrode plate and the second electrode plate each are wound to turns. A gap is provided between two adjacent turns of the first electrode plate, the gap includes a first gap and a second gap. The first gap corresponds to the corner region in position, the second gap corresponds to the main region in position, and a dimension of the first gap is larger than a dimension of the second gap.

    Abstract: A multi-directional bar code scanning device having multiple laser emitters matched with a single photosensitive receiver is disclosed. Multiple paths of laser beams generated by N laser emitters are projected towards a rotatable reflector group via a light projection reflector, and the rotatable reflector group projects the laser beams towards tilted reflector groups, such that multiple paths of laser scanning beams are generated and projected towards a bar code. A beam scatter by the bar code is reflected reversely towards a light collection reflector and focused on a single photosensitive receiver. The device can increase the number of scanning beams and the scanning directions, thereby expanding the scope of depth of field, and preventing the issues which multiple photosensitive receiver cannot operate simultaneously when a single channel is utilized and preventing non-coaxial optical signal crosstalk, thus improving decoding speed, and lowering the cost of the device.

    Abstract: A medication dispenser includes a base seat, a circuitry unit and an outer casing. The base seat includes a mouthpiece. The circuitry unit includes a first circuit board, a battery, and first and second switches disposed on the first circuit board. The outer casing is movable relative to the base seat between a close position where the outer casing covers the mouthpiece and where the first switch is actuated such that electric power is prevented from being supplied from the battery to the first circuit board, and an open position where the outer casing uncovers the mouthpiece and where the second switch is actuated such that electric power is supplied from the battery to the first circuit board.

    Abstract: Methods and systems for determining latency across a bus, such as a PCIe bus, coupling a field programmable gate array (FPGA) and a processor having different time incrementation rates. Both the FPGA and the processor count clock ticks independently, and using a calibration offset and the two incrementation rates, the processor converts the FPGA clock ticks into processor clock ticks in order to determine latency across the bus.

    Abstract: A milling cutter is configured to process an edge of a workpiece to a required profile. The required profile includes a first portion and a second portion coupled to the first portion. The milling cutter includes a shank having a central axis, at least one first cutting edge, and at least one second cutting edge. The first cutting edge is configured to rotate around the central axis of the shank along a first rotation path to process the first portion of the predetermined profile, and the second cutting edge is configured to rotate around the central axis of the shank along a second rotation path to process the second portion of the predetermined profile. The first rotation path is different from, and connected to the second rotation path.

    Abstract: A friend recommendation method includes the following operations: first clustering a target user to determine at least one initial to-be-recommended friend list where the target user is located according to several exercise time vectors, several exercise space vectors, and several exercise type vectors of a preset number of a plurality of users in a network; and second clustering the target user to determine a final to-be-recommended friend list where the target user is located according to an exercise intensity vector and an exercise effect vector of each of several users in the at least one initial to-be-recommended friend list.

    Abstract: The disclosed subject matter relates to rate control aspects for content transcoding. A rate control scheme for transcoding is disclosed that is considerate of quantization parameters related to an encoded input content stream and when transcoding the input content stream into an output content stream. Quantization parameters can be determined for an encoded input content stream by parsing the stream. These can be combined with a rate-distortion model for transcoding to determine transcoding quantization parameters. Further, iteratively applying the derived rate-distortion model to windows of frames during transcoding can facilitate real-time two-pass transcoding. Window size can be based on buffer constraints. Moreover, a sliding window buffer check scheme can be employed to avoid buffer constraint violations.
